Output ef82efce4e6a65fabaeccd0707633533db7d2e3eb7b39bbfc500e172beb743fe:0

value
5114127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10b6114e13cc0ad93917dce768cdf177d0786687 OP_EQUAL
address
33DNqtfFSoUWurZSbPX3aE4WNofjdhunb2
transaction
ef82efce4e6a65fabaeccd0707633533db7d2e3eb7b39bbfc500e172beb743fe
confirmations
299084
spent
true